13,397 confirmed COVID-19 cases in North Carolina as of May 7
Health May 7, 2020In an effort to keep our readers, up to date with the latest number of cases confirmed in N.C., Fetch Your News will continually be updating this article with the most recent updates from the N.C. Department of Health and Human Services (NCDHHS).
As of May 7, 2020, NCDHHS reported 13,397 cases statewide, 507 deaths, and 525 hospitalized. The highest concentration is now in Mecklenburg with 1,922 cases and 58 deaths. NCDHHS reported that 171,328 tests have been completed in the state. The confirmed cases report is released each day at 11 a.m.
According to NCDHHS data, N.C. does seem to be seeing a dip in positive cases with total positives from this week falling between six and eight percent. However, specimens collected during this timeframe may also be yet to be reported.
